Overview

The Sales Tax Analyst is responsible for ensuring the timely and accurate preparation and filing of assigned sales and use tax returns in a multi-state environment.  This position is also responsible for ongoing compliance matters, support for audits, projects and reviews/reporting.

Responsibilities

  • Prepare timely and accurate state and local sales and use tax returns with all related supporting documentation for assigned entities.
  • Review Accounts Payable invoices sent for use tax accrual determination. Also review fixed asset purchases for use tax.  Utilize the department sales and use tax matrix to determine taxability of items not taxed by vendors and accrue as needed. 
  • Prepare monthly journal entries for items taxed incorrectly and include supporting documentation.
  • Research sales and use tax regulations using RIA tax research system and vendor or state websites to determine taxability of products and services not found on the department matrices.
  • Reconcile the balance sheet tax accounts monthly to ensure the accuracy of sales and use tax accounts.
  • Investigate sales and use tax notices and prepare response letters for manager’s review.
  • Interact with state and local agencies or vendors to resolve questions or issues.
  • Assist Sales Tax Manager with gathering information needed for sales and use tax audits.
